Sarah- that is the main problem with SP, most do not take the time to get editing done. There are some companies out their that will edit and proof read your work.  You should try and find a writers group in your area or critique web site and let others have at it..LOL  Dont rely on friends.

And the main issue with SP is, they will always tell you your work is ready to be published, its how they make money.  It would be like asking a coffee shop if there products were good, they are going to say yes so you buy it. 

You need to ask yourself, can I make what I am writing any tigher or better in any way? If you say yes, then its not ready.
